Hi - one of the critical requirements for adopting a wiki is 1 solid week of active editing (i.e. making new pages, fixing up articles, adding content, building the wiki). By editing at least every day or two while you wait for this request to be processed, (which ranges from 7-10 days), you should meet that requirement. It doesn't have to be a lot of edits each day, it is just the *frequency* of the edits that Staff needs to see, to show your investment and commitment to the wiki.
